#B85489 Hex Color Code

#B85489

The Hexadecimal Color #B85489 is a contrast shade of Pale Violet Red. #B85489 RGB value is rgb(184, 84, 137). RGB Color Model of #B85489 consists of 72% red, 32% green and 53% blue. HSL color Mode of #B85489 has 328°(degrees) Hue, 41% Saturation and 53% Lightness. #B85489 color has an wavelength of 413.48148n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#B85489 is #CC6699.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#B85489 is #B58. The Closest Color to #B85489 is #DB7093. Official Name of #B85489 Hex Code is Tapestry.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#B85489 is 0 Cyan 54 Magenta 26 Yellow 28 Black and #B85489 CMY is 0, 54, 26.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#B85489 is hsl(328,41,53,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(328, 54, 72).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#B85489 is 27.45, 18.34, 25.76.
Hex8 Value of #B85489 is #B85489FF. Decimal Value of #B85489 is 12080265 and Octal Value of #B85489 is 56052211. Binary Value of #B85489 is 10111000, 1010100, 10001001 and Android of #B85489 is 4290270345 / 0xffb85489.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#B85489 is 0.384, 0.256, 0.256 and YIQ Color Space of #B85489 is 119.942, 42.5611, 37.6436.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#B85489 is 23.81, 11.98, 25.66.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#B85489 is 49.91, 46.42, -10.07.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#B85489 is 49.91, 59.19, -21.92.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#B85489 is 49.91, 47.5, 347.76. Hunter Lab variable of #B85489 is 42.83, 39.47, -5.69.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#B85489

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
